How We Work
1
Emergency Call & Dispatch
Your urgent call to Rochester Restoration Pros immediately dispatches our certified technicians. We gather initial details about the water intrusion to prepare our rapid response team. Expect us quickly.
2
On-Site Assessment & Scope
Upon arrival, we use moisture meters and thermal imaging to precisely identify all affected areas, even hidden moisture. This detailed assessment allows us to create a comprehensive drying plan, preventing secondary damage.
3
Water Extraction & Drying
High-powered extractors remove standing water efficiently. We then strategically place industrial air movers and dehumidifiers to thoroughly dry the structure. This critical step sets the stage for restoration.
4
Restoration & Final Walkthrough
Once dry, our team repairs any damaged materials, from drywall to flooring, restoring your property to its pre-loss condition. A final inspection ensures complete satisfaction and quality. Your property is ready.

Warning Signs You Need Sewer Backup Water Removal

Ignoring these warning signs can lead to costly water damage and potential health risks - it's not worth the gamble. Our team is here to help you catch these signs early and prevent a disaster from unfolding in your home.

Musty Odors That Won't Go Away

A persistent, pungent smell in your basement or crawlspace could show a sewer backup - don't ignore it! Our team is equipped to detect and remove the source of these odors, ensuring your home is safe and healthy.

Water Stains or Warping on Your Walls or Floors

Noticeable water stains or warping on your walls or floors can be a warning sign of a more serious issue - our team is here to help you identify and address the problem before it's too late.

Flooded or Standing Water

Visible water on your floors, in your basement, or even outside your home can be a sign of a more significant issue - our team is equipped to contain and remediate the damage, ensuring your home is safe and secure.

Discoloration or Warping of Baseboards or Floorboards

Noticeable discoloration or warping of your baseboards or floorboards can show a water damage issue - our team is here to help you identify and address the problem before it's too late.

Unpleasant Noises Coming from Your Pipes

Banging, clanging, or gurgling noises from your pipes can be a sign of a potential sewer backup - our team is equipped to detect and address the issue before it becomes a major problem.

Sewer Backup Water Removal Cost in Parma, NY

The cost of sewer backup water removal in Parma, NY varies based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ions - these estimates are based on real-world costs homeowners typically face.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Response and Assessment $500 - $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ions
Containment and Water Extraction $1,000 - $5,000 Size of affected area, number of affected rooms, local conditions
Drying and Dehumidification $1,500 - $6,000 Size of affected area, number of affected rooms, local conditions
Cleaning and Sanitizing $1,000 - $3,000 Size of affected area, number of affected rooms, local conditions
